Communities Also Named Fountain City ...
We found two communities that are also named Fountain City.
Within Wisconsin, the name Fountain City is unique.
Beyond Wisconsin, we know of two communities that are located in the United States.
- Communities Elsewhere In North America ...
- Indiana
- Wayne County
- This Fountain City is located in Wayne County and lies 452 miles [727.4 km]<1> to the southeast of the Fountain City that is located in Buffalo County.

| <4> | The shortest line can be visualized by stretching a string on a Globe from Point A to Point B - this is known as a Great Circle Route. Where you might expect the shortest route from Fountain City to the Middle East to be East and South, the Great Circle Route actually lies to the North and East.Our distance measurements begin at a specific point in Fountain City. The point we use is located at these GPS coordinates - Latitude: 44.1310, Longitude: -91.7171 |
